Hi Support,

I'm trying to create an installer for our management UI.
Our management UI is a web application.
The directory tree that we create is as follows:
- Manage
- UIMain (Application)
- UIWebService (Application)

The Manage is a plain Virtual folder, but both UiMain and UIWebService I need to convert to Applications. I'm able to generate Appllication Pools entries for both, but for some reason can't convert them to applications.
Below are the commands I'm using:

Dear Tzach,

If you have a look at the "ISS website & Folder" sample you should be able to do exactly that.

With "Create IIS Virtual Folder" command you can specify the path of the virtual folder as it will appear underneath the IIS website (Virtual Path parameter).
Then with the "Create or Use Pool" command parameter, you can enter the name of the Application pool to be created (Unless Do Not Create Application is specified in the Application Protection field).

Hope this helps you.
